Factors Affecting the Lifespan of Portable Solar Panels

Several factors can influence the lifespan of portable solar panels. Understanding these factors is crucial for making informed decisions about their maintenance and replacement. Here are the key factors that impact the longevity of portable solar panels:

Type of Solar Panels

The type of solar panels used can have a significant impact on their lifespan. Monocrystalline panels, known for their high efficiency, tend to last the longest. Polycrystalline and thin-film panels have a slightly shorter lifespan. When choosing portable solar panels, it’s important to consider the trade-off between efficiency and longevity.

Age of the Panels

The age of the panels also plays a role in their lifespan. As panels age, their efficiency and power output gradually decrease. While portable solar panels can still produce electrical energy even after 25 years, their overall performance may be diminished. Regular monitoring of panel performance can help determine when it’s time to consider replacement.

Location of Usage

The location where portable solar panels are used can affect their lifespan. Panels exposed to extreme weather conditions, such as high temperatures or frequent hailstorms, may experience accelerated degradation. Proper location selection and protection from environmental factors can help mitigate these risks.

Maintenance and Service History

The maintenance and service history of the panels can influence their longevity. Regular cleaning, inspection, and addressing any potential issues in a timely manner can help extend their lifespan. It’s important to follow manufacturer’s guidelines for maintenance and seek professional assistance when needed.

Maintenance Tips for Extending the Lifespan of Portable Solar Panels

Regular cleaning and maintenance are crucial for maximizing the lifespan of portable solar panels. By following these maintenance tips, you can ensure the longevity and efficiency of your panels:

  1. Inspect and Clean Regularly: Perform periodic inspections to identify any signs of damage or wear. Clean the panels regularly to remove dirt, dust, and debris that can reduce their efficiency.
  2. Protect from Environmental Factors: Position your panels in a location that minimizes exposure to extreme weather conditions, such as direct sunlight and high winds. Consider using panel covers or shades to protect them from hail, snow, and heavy rainfall.
  3. Proper Storage: If you need to store your panels for an extended period, ensure they are stored in a dry, clean space away from direct sunlight or extreme temperatures. Use protective covers to prevent scratches or damage during storage.
  4. Professional Installation: Opt for professional installation to ensure that your panels are securely mounted and correctly connected to your electrical system. This helps prevent any potential issues and ensures optimal performance.

Proper cleaning, protective measures, and professional installation are essential for extending the lifespan of portable solar panels.

The Impact of Environmental Factors on Solar Panel Lifespan

When considering the lifespan of portable solar panels, it is important to take into account the various environmental factors that can affect their longevity. Extreme weather conditions, such as high or low temperatures, can have a significant impact on the panels’ performance and overall lifespan. Exposure to prolonged heat or extreme cold can increase the rate of degradation, causing the panels to deteriorate at a faster pace.

UV rays from the sun can also pose a challenge to solar panels. Over time, prolonged exposure to UV rays can lead to the development of micro-cracks in the panels, which can affect their efficiency and longevity. It is crucial to choose panels that are designed to withstand UV radiation, and to regularly monitor their performance to identify any signs of damage or deterioration.

“Proper location selection, protection from debris buildup, and regular monitoring can help mitigate the impact of environmental factors.”

Proper location selection can also play a role in extending the lifespan of portable solar panels. Placing them in an area that is protected from extreme weather conditions, such as strong winds or heavy snowfall, can help minimize the risk of damage. Additionally, regular monitoring of the panels’ performance is essential to identify any issues or signs of deterioration early on, allowing for timely maintenance or replacement.
